Output ec901dd4e2463600acbbac344b94e5116552c35af5ea1f53cf700c88883280d8:0

value
45000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9267097453efdfd83e3f98c137786d192f5ee4be OP_EQUAL
address
3F381gY9Egh6AWJa3u6rCbc58ZT4vZSb2p
transaction
ec901dd4e2463600acbbac344b94e5116552c35af5ea1f53cf700c88883280d8
spent
true